How much do office manager receptionist j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for office manager receptionist in Oregon is $21.80,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$18.32 and $24.90 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an office manager receptionist?

Office Manager Receptionists are professionals who handle both administrative management and front desk responsibilities in an office setting. They typically oversee general office operations, coordinate schedules, manage supplies, and ensure smooth daily workflows. At the same time, they greet visitors, answer phone calls, and serve as the first point of contact for clients and staff. This dual role requires strong organizational, communication, and multitasking skills. Office Manager Receptionists play a key part in maintaining a professional and efficient office environment.

How does an office manager receptionist typically balance front-desk duties with administrative responsibilities?

An Office Manager Receptionist often juggles greeting visitors, answering phone calls, and managing meeting schedules alongside handling office supplies, coordinating vendor services, and supporting internal teams. Time management and multitasking are essential, as priorities can shift quickly depending on office needs or unexpected situations. Many professionals in this role establish daily routines, leverage organizational tools, and communicate closely with colleagues to ensure smooth office operations. Collaboration with departments like HR, IT, and facilities is common, and clear communication helps maintain efficiency and a positive office environment.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an office manager receptionist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Office Manager Receptionist, you need strong organizational skills, multitasking ability, and experience with administrative procedures, often supported by a high school diploma or associate degree. Familiarity with office software such as Microsoft Office Suite, scheduling tools, and sometimes phone or visitor management systems is typically required. Excellent communication, professionalism, and problem-solving skills set outstanding candidates apart in this role. These competencies are essential for maintaining efficient office operations, fostering a welcoming environment, and supporting both staff and visitors effectively.

What is the difference between Office Manager Receptionist vs Administrative Assistant?

AspectOffice Manager ReceptionistAdministrative Assistant
Primary RoleFront desk management, customer service, basic administrative tasksSupporting office operations, scheduling, document preparation
Required SkillsCommunication, organization, multitaskingOffice software proficiency, organization, communication
Work EnvironmentFront desk, reception area, customer interactionOffice setting, varied departments
Common CertificationsNone required, but customer service or admin certifications helpfulAdministrative certifications (e.g., Microsoft Office Specialist)

The Office Manager Receptionist primarily handles front desk duties and customer interactions, while the Administrative Assistant provides broader support to office operations. Both roles require strong organizational and communication skills, but the Office Manager Receptionist focuses more on front-facing tasks, whereas the Administrative Assistant supports internal functions across departments.
